
Kentucky Lock Downstream Lock Addition & Downstream Lock Monoliths – Grand Rivers, KY
The Water Resources Development Act of 1996 authorized The Kentucky Lock Addition project, located at Tennessee River Mile 22.4 in western Kentucky. The project consists of a new 110ft x 1200ft lock to be located landward and adjacent to the existing 110ft x 600ft lock, which will be used as an auxiliary lock. Sauls Seismic was chosen to be the Vibration Specialist on this US Army Corps of Engineers project and conducted pre-blast inspections of the nearby lock and dam. Additionally, Sauls performed vibration monitoring of all sensitive structures near the blasting areas with a total of 16 different monitoring locations. The Sauls Seismic NOW Access℠ website was utilized throughout the project to notify project management of vibration alerts. A combination text/email alert system was set up to send notifications for both alert and action levels of vibration.
